extraumagenic ( adj.)
SynonymsExgenic, Perplexgenic, Pertraumagenic
Applies tosystems, headmates
CoinerDödstöld Package

Extraumagenic refers to when a system formed partially or wholely from some form of trauma but the kind of trauma is unknown.[1] [2]

This includes if subsystems or sidesystems formed due to some form of trauma regardless if the main origins are trauma-based or not.

This can also be used by systems who do know, but don't want their origin term to disclose what kind of trauma they have suffered from or do suffer from.
